B&W; Photo Contest Winner Tuned In–Ruth Butler won the Black and White New Mexico Landscape Photography contest with her photograph Turquoise Trail Storm. Blu and KBAC co-sponsored the event with the Georgia O’Keeffe Education Annex in conjunction with the Georgia O’Keeffe and Ansel Adams: Natural Affinities exhibition which opened May 23rd. You may view her winning photograph (pictured below) in the lobby at the Wells Fargo bank located at 241 Washington.
